#
whycq
2023-06-08 d05865c903d526e319d49665f573c5345af6ab93
pages/basics/pakin.vue
@@ -68,10 +68,14 @@
                  <!-- <view>
                     <checkbox :value="item.id+''" :checked="item.checked" style="display: block;" />
                  </view> -->
                  <view class="matnr"><text style="width: 400rpx;">编码:{{item.matnr}}</text></view>
                  <table>
                     <tr><td>编号:</td><td>{{item.matnr}}</td></tr>
                  </table>
                  <view><text style="width: 400rpx;">品名:{{item.maktx}}</text></view>
                  <view><text style="width: 400rpx;">规格:{{item.specs}}</text></view>
                  <view><text style="width: 400rpx;">入库区域:{{item.matType$}}</text></view>
                  <view><text style="width: 400rpx;">批号:{{item.batch}}</text></view>
                  <view><text style="width: 400rpx;">客户信息:{{item.cstmr}}</text></view>
                  <view>
                     <text style="width: 400rpx;">备注:{{item.memo}}</text>
                     <text style="width: 400rpx;margin-left: 100rpx">数量:{{item.anfme}}</text>
@@ -121,6 +125,10 @@
               <text style="display: inline-block;float: left;width: 50px;">备注:</text>
               <input type="text" style="width: 100px;border-bottom: 1px solid #9e9e9e;" v-model="memo">
            </view>
            <view class="" style="position: relative;left: 50px;margin-bottom: 20px;">
               <text style="display: inline-block;float: left;width: 50px;">客户:</text>
               <input type="text" style="width: 100px;border-bottom: 1px solid #9e9e9e;" v-model="cstmr">
            </view>
            <view class="changeBox">
               <view class="num-box">
                  <text style="display: inline-block;float: left;width: 50px;">数量:</text>
@@ -163,6 +171,7 @@
            checkedData:[],
            batch:'',
            memo: '',
            cstmr: '',
            ck1: false,
            ck2: true,
            frozen: 0,
@@ -291,7 +300,6 @@
                  'token':uni.getStorageSync('token')
                },
               success(result) {
                  console.log(result);
                  uni.hideLoading();
                  var res = result.data
                  if (res.code === 200) {
@@ -401,15 +409,13 @@
               }
            }
            if (add) {
               console.log(mat);
               if(mat.batch == '') {
                  mat.batch = today
               if(mat.batch === '' || mat.batch === null) {
                  // mat.batch = today
               }
               this.matList.unshift(mat)
            }
         },
         change(e) {
            console.log('当前模式:' + e.type + ',状态:' + e.show);
         },
         toggle(type) {
            this.type = type
@@ -441,13 +447,7 @@
            this.count = this.matList[index].anfme
            this.batch = this.matList[index].batch
            this.memo = this.matList[index].memo
            // var maxCount = this.matList[index].maxCount
            // if (maxCount == undefined ) {
            //    this.matList[index]["maxCount"] = item.enableQty
            // }
            // this.enableQty = item.enableQty
            // this.count = this.minCount
            // this.maxCount = item.maxCount
            this.cstmr = this.matList[index].cstmr
            this.rowNum = index
            this.eject()
         },
@@ -463,6 +463,7 @@
            this.matList[this.rowNum].anfme = this.count
            this.matList[this.rowNum].batch = this.batch
            this.matList[this.rowNum].memo = this.memo
            this.matList[this.rowNum].cstmr = this.cstmr
            this.$refs.revise.close()
            this.$forceUpdate() // 强制刷新
         },
@@ -519,7 +520,7 @@
   .revise-box {
      position: relative;
      width: 500rpx;
      height: 470rpx;
      height: 570rpx;
      border-radius: 25px;
      background-color: #fff;
      border-radius: 20rpx;
@@ -635,7 +636,7 @@
   }
   .data-list {
      border-bottom: 1px solid #d8d8d8;
      height: 220rpx;
      min-height: 320rpx;
      margin: 15rpx;
      border-radius: 20rpx;
   }
@@ -643,7 +644,7 @@
      margin-top: 20rpx;
   }
   .data-list:last-child {
      margin-bottom: 120rpx;
      margin-bottom: 180rpx;
   }
   /* .data-list-left {
      display: inline-block;
@@ -657,8 +658,9 @@
      display: inline-block;
      float: left;
      margin-left: 6%;
      height: 180rpx;
      min-height: 320rpx;
      color: #676767;
      width: 500rpx;
   }
   .matnr {
      padding-top: 10rpx;
@@ -666,8 +668,8 @@
   .data-list-right {
      display: inline-block;
      float: right;
      height: 180rpx;
      line-height: 180rpx;
      min-height: 290rpx;
      line-height: 290rpx;
   }
   /* display: inline-block;
   float: right;